Jobs Trailer Is Here Starring Ashton Kutcher As Steve Jobs

Here is the first trailer for Jobs , biographical drama film based on the career of late American businessman Steve Jobs, from 1971 to 2011. It was directed by Joshua Michael Stern, written by Matt Whiteley, and produced by Mark Hulme and Marcos A. Rodriguez. The title role is played by Ashton Kutcher , with Josh Gad playing the role of Apple Computer's co-founder Steve Wozniak. The film was chosen to close the 2013 Sundance Film Festival. JOBS To Released On August 16th

OPEN ROAD FILMS WILL RELEASE JOBS ON AUGUST 16, 2013. JOBS STARS ASHTON KUTCHER AS APPLE INC. CO-FOUNDER STEVE JOBS . Open Road Films will release JOBS - the highly anticipated film chronicling the story of Steve Jobs' ascension from college dropout to one of the most revered creative entrepreneurs of the 20th century - nationwide on August 16, 2013. JOBS details the major moments and defining characters that influenced Steve Jobs on a daily basis from 1971 through 2001. The film plunges into the depths of his character, creating an intense dialogue-driven story that is as much a sweeping epic as it is an immensely personal portrait of Steve Jobs' life. Directed by Joshua Michael Stern, written by Matthew Whiteley, JOBS was shot by Oscar-winning cinematographer Russell Carpenter and produced by Mark Hulme. First Trailer From STOKER. Written By Wentworth Miller

Here is the first trailer for STOKER, the film was directed by Park Chan-wook and written by Wentworth Miller  ( Prison Break, Resident Evil ). It stars Mia Wasikowska, Nicole Kidman, and Matthew Goode . It will be released on March 1, 2013. After India’s ( Wasikowska’s ) father dies in an auto accident, her Uncle Charlie ( Goode ), who she never knew existed, comes to live with her and her emotionally unstable mother Evelyn ( Kidman ). Joe Carnahan To Direct "The Grey" Starring Liam Nesson

  Joe Carnahan To Re-Team With Liam Nesson Sacramento's own  Director Joe Carnahan has gotten a green light to start production next week on The Grey , a thriller that stars Liam Neeson, Dallas Roberts, James Badge Dale, Dermot Mulroney, Frank Grillo (Warrior), Nonso Anozie , and Joe Anderson . They play oil-rig roughnecks left stranded by a plane crash right in the hunting zone of a pack of rogue wolves on the frozen Alaskan tundra.
